Sergey Kim has been appointed new general director of NLMK-Metiz.

In his new office Kim will participate in the projects to develop the manufacturing system, improve client service and optimize business processes.

The previous CEO of the company was the honorary metallurgist Fanis Khusainov.

“I want to thank Fanis Khusainov for efficient work. Now NLMK-Metiz is one of the 5 largest low-carbon steel wares manufacturers in Russia with the market share of over 20%. Last year we were able to increase wire output by 18% YoY. I am sure that Sergey Kim’s experience will provide for the development of NLMK-Metiz and the strengthening of its positions on the market”, NLMK-Sort CEO Dmitry Stopkevich said. (Ukrainian metal)
